For more than 60 years, Rainbow Fishing Charters has been a cornerstone of the fishing community in Ponce Inlet, embodying the spirit of family tradition, adventure, and evolution. Since its inception in the early 1960s, the Ellis' family has weathered the tides of change in the fishing industry here, constantly adapting as a small, family-run operation allowing them to evolve into one of the most well respected names in the Central Florida fishing scene. Its long-standing history reflects not only the evolution of the fishing industry in Ponce Inlet but also the connection between the charter service and its backbone; the local community it serves.


In the 1930s, Ponce Inlet was a quiet coastal town, largely untouched by the hustle & bustle of modern development. It was during this time that many of the foundering fisherman of our local charter industry saw the opportunity to share the area's rich productive waters with the world. The original Rainbow helmed by Captain Gene Ellis began the now decades old legacy with one goal in mind, bringing home the fish, a tradition that still rings the supper bell today. Captain Gene Ellis would go on to have a son, during what would have seemed to be the year of legends in 1934. Midwife Martha Stone would help bring three prominent fisherman into the world that year, her own grandson future Captain Bob Stone (F.V. Snow White), future Captain Frank Timmons (F.V. Marianne) and future Captain John Ellis (F.V. Rainbow II). Captain John Ellis would go on to have 3 sons; John, Steve and Scott- who would go on to carry the family tradition helming first the Rainbow, then the Rainbow II, and finally the Rainbow III. Spanning over 60 years this legacy encompasses 4 generations of Ellis captains as well as five vessels, almost all operating under the Rainbow F.V. name, which was chosen by Captain Gene Ellis because of God's promise not to flood the world again. Its next generation offshoot, Reef Wrecker Fishing Charters, helmed by Captain JJ Ellis, will carry the family tradition into the next generations to come.


At the helm of the Rainbow III at present day, Captain Scott Ellis has been manning the boat for over 25 years now. While he has been at the helm that long, it's safe to say that almost his entire life was spent on these vessels, a testament to how deeply engrained the culture is in the family. He started fishing very young with his father, grandfather, and brothers and worked as a mate growing up and has been fishing ever since. He has Captained boats to places far and wide, like Mexico, Belize, Honduras, Grand Cayman Islands, and the Bahamas. Over the course of Captain Scott's life he has seen the growth of the charter industry here first hand; from a bustling inlet with countless head boats, to the rise of sport fishing, all the the way to its present day incarnation that is truly tailor fitted to the needs of each individual angler that visits. The Rainbow III, a 39' Number One sport fisher built in Key West, was recently repowered with a brand new 450 horsepower Cummins inboard engine, she is a sturdy, well laid out vessel that provides a safe, fun, and comfortable fishing trip. Featuring a cuddy style cabin, she has tons of open space for anglers to both relax and enjoy the views or reel in the big one (or two!)! In 2023 she was upgraded with all new electronics, GPS and the latest fish fishing technology. Other notable features include large fly bridge, outriggers and downriggers, dual fighting chairs, and the highly sought after on board restroom.

For our next feature boat we head back to into the intracoastal to Adventure Yacht Harbor, where Fire Line Charters helmed by Captain Mike Kyp is docked. Growing Up at Kyp’s Fish Camp Captain Mike Kyp and his twin brother John (Captain - Reel - Axing Fishing Charters LLC), spent their childhood immersed in the Florida water life. Formerly located on Lake Beresford, the camp provided them with a unique upbringing, allowing them to operate boats from a very young age. Captain Mike recalls launching and captaining boats long before he was old enough to drive the truck needed to tow them to the water. This early exposure instilled in him a profound love for the water, shaping his life around various water activities such as fishing, surfing, scuba diving, and spearfishing. His bond with the water has been lifelong, and he is seldom found on dry land.


Fire Line Charters vessel is a 2015 26’ Century, powered by twin Yamaha 200 outboards. She is equipped with state of the art Garmin electronics, outriggers for trolling, and the added bonus of a restroom for comfort during long trips.
